In their society, witnessing an omega running a business is highly unusual, let alone being a CEO. Klyde Rehan has always been the outlier, defying expectations, including those of his own parents. Despite facing numerous challenges due to his position, he's managed to keep his company thriving for several years. However, his adversaries within the organization have been plotting against him, causing significant setbacks. As a result, his company teeters on the brink of collapse, forcing him to reluctantly seek assistance from Wade Ashton, an alpha and the CEO of a major conglomerate. Wade, known for his alpha demeanor, has never been Klyde's favorite type of person – he's been met with disdain from alphas his entire life. Yet, Klyde sees no alternative but to swallow his pride and accept help, for it's either his company's survival or its demise. The agreement stands: a two-year marriage, designed to facilitate a corporate merger between their businesses. Klyde agrees, "Alright, two years it is. After that, it's over." Can these two years be enough to not just save his company but also ignite emotions that were previously deemed inappropriate? Only time will tell.
